Fort George National Historic Site of Canada served as General Isaac Brock's base, the headquarters of the Centre Division of the British Army and of the British Indian Department at the beginning of the War of 1812. It was captured by an American army after a fierce battle in May 1813 and occupied by them until December of that year when the British forced them from Canadian soil.
